Summary:
Under general supervision of the Assistant Branch Manager, provides information to new and existing members in regard to the various credit union products and services.
Responds to member requests for information in person, on the telephone, by mail and/or electronic media and completes the necessary transactions.
Assists and advises members in the opening of share accounts, checking and share certificates.
Completes all data entry required to perform teller transactions and account file maintenance.
Abides by all branch security policies and procedures to ensure the safe keeping of credit union assets and personnel.
Follows and abides by all policies and procedures for BSA/AML/OFAC compliance.
Duties and Responsibilities - Level I:
Represent the credit union to members in a courteous and professional manner and provide prompt, efficient and accurate service in the processing of transactions; Provide in-person and by-telephone general and specific service-related information concerning credit union products and services; Open new accounts and provide members with all necessary information for membership.
Follows all processes required by credit union policy and procedures (i.
e.
:
US Patriot Act, OFAC, etc.
); Performs standard member transactions such as deposits, transfers, loan payments, check withdrawals, cash card issuance, VISA payments and cash advances, stop payments, verification of deposits, address changes, etc.
Has a good understanding of negotiable instruments and the Expedited Funds Availability Act (Reg.
CC); Balances teller drawer daily, cash, checks received, and cashier's checks to teller totals and balances Entertainment ticket inventory.
Images checks for deposit.
Reviews Mobile deposits for negotiability and acceptance; Opens new memberships and checking accounts including cross-selling of checking features and benefits, including direct deposit, Home Banking, Bill Pay and Mobile Banking.
Assist members in establishing payroll deductions and direct deposits; Refers members to third-party approved providers, such as auto buying services, 1stmortgage loans, financial planning; etc.
; Participates in ECSFCU advocacy program by attending a minimum of two volunteer activities within the Credit Union's field of membership; Promptly responds to members' requests, problems, and complaints through various member service channels, researches solutions, and provides assistance to other member service staff; Abides by the service standards established by the credit union; Abides by all policies and procedures for BSA/AML/OFAC compliance; Performs other tasks and duties as assigned; Member Service Representative - continued Duties and Responsibilities - Level II:
Demonstrated proficiency of Level I and achievement of a minimum overall member service rating of 94.
5; Research accounts for deposit, withdrawal, and loan-payment discrepancies.
Trouble-shoots member issues and refers to appropriate department when necessary; Exhibits a high level of knowledge of all credit union savings products and other related services.
Demonstrated ability to explain features and benefits to members and potential members; Represents and promote the credit union within the field of membership by participating in various business development and marketing outreach programs; Assists members with debit inquires, credit card inquires, and the filing of disputes and fraud claims; Provide basic information in IRA's (Individual Retirement Accounts) and processes deposits to those accounts; Performs back-up duties for District Relationship (Vault) and La Mesa Branch coverage when needed; Responsible for cross-selling credit union products and services while maintain a daily log that is turned into the New Account Representative; Duties and Responsibilities - Level III:
Demonstrated proficiency of Level I and II; Handles all aspects of Individual Retirement Accounts, including opening Traditional and Roth IRA's, Rollover Accounts, and establishing periodic distributions; Assist members with Account Administration to include decedent accounts, trust accounts, Power of Attorney's and Account Levy's and Garnishments; Maintains Credit Union Entertainment Ticket Inventory, to include ordering and return of expired tickets; Assists the loan department with processing new loan applications; Assists Assistant Branch Manager with training of new employees on all phases of the MSR's responsibilities and cross-training existing staff in new duties; Assist with creating policies and procedures for the department; Attends Business Development functions, such as new teacher orientations, classroom participations / presentations, on-site visits, etc.

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
